Condition after hemolytic-uremic syndrome in a child with 3rd stage chronic kidney disease (case report)

Abstract

Currently, hemolytic-uremic syndrome is one of the frequent causes of acute kidney failure in children, so the timeliness of diagnosis and treatment determines the outcome of the disease. In the given clinical case, a set of certain factors that lead to an unfavorable outcome of the disease and the progression of chronic renal failure are presented. Clinical case of a child K. 14 years old, who was in the nephrologic department of the Regional Children's Clinical Hospital with the diagnosis: CKD III st. Chronic renal failure is a subcompensated stage. Condition after a hemolytic-uremic syndrome.
